The relationship between executive function and obesity in children and adolescents: a systematic literature review.

Abstract

The objective of this paper is to examine the relationship between the development of executive function (EF) and obesity in children and adolescents. We reviewed 1,065 unique abstracts: 31 from PubMed, 87 from Google Scholar, 16 from Science Direct, and 931 from PsycINFO. Of those abstracts, 28 met inclusion criteria and were reviewed. From the articles reviewed, an additional 3 articles were added from article references (N = 31). Twenty-three studies pertained to EF (2 also studied the prefrontal and orbitofrontal cortices (OFCs); 6 also studied cognitive function), five studied the relationship between obesity and prefrontal and orbitofrontal cortices, and three evaluated cognitive function and obesity. Inhibitory control was most often studied in both childhood (76.9%) and adolescent (72.7%) studies, and obese children performed significantly worse (P < 0.05) than healthy weight controls on various tasks measuring this EF domain. Although 27.3% of adolescent studies measured mental flexibility, no childhood studies examined this EF domain. Adolescents with higher BMI had a strong association with neurostructural deficits evident in the OFC. Future research should be longitudinal and use a uniform method of EF measurement to better establish causality between EF and obesity and consequently direct future intervention strategies.

本文的目的是研究儿童和青少年执行功能(EF)发展与肥胖之间的关系。我们检索了1065篇独特的摘要:来自PubMed的有31篇,来自谷歌学术的有87篇,来自Science Direct的有16篇,来自PsycINFO的有931篇。在这些摘要中,28篇符合纳入标准并进行了评审。在已评审的文章中,又从文章参考文献中补充了3篇文章(N = 31)。23项研究涉及执行功能(其中2项还研究了前额叶和眶额叶皮质(OFC);6项还研究了认知功能),5项研究了肥胖与前额叶和眶额叶皮质之间的关系,3项评估了认知功能与肥胖之间的关系。抑制控制在儿童(76.9%)和青少年(72.7%)研究中是最常被研究的内容,在测量这一执行功能领域的各项任务中,肥胖儿童的表现明显比健康体重对照组差(P < 0.05)。虽然27.3%的青少年研究测量了心理灵活性,但没有儿童研究考察这一执行功能领域。BMI较高的青少年与眶额叶皮质中明显的神经结构缺陷有很强的关联。未来的研究应该是纵向的,并采用统一的执行功能测量方法,以更好地确定执行功能与肥胖之间的因果关系,从而指导未来的干预策略。
